This PR lets Relax expressions directly take `PrimExpr` values without
requiring the explicit `PrimValue` wrapper, continuing the Relax IR
unification work by removing Relax-specific leaf/base expression layers.
Summary:
- Remove `LeafExpr` / `LeafExprNode` and use direct expression-node
checks where needed.
- Converge Relax expression typing onto the shared IR `Expr` base.
- Remove the `PrimValue` node wrapper while keeping `relax.prim_value` /
`R.prim_value` as conversion helpers that return existing `PrimExpr`
values unchanged.
- Register direct `PrimExpr` handling through exact concrete node
dispatch, aligned with the `tirx` expression visitor list and excluding
arith iter-map intermediate nodes.
- Inline the private Python primitive conversion helper into public
`relax.prim_value`.
- Handle direct `PrimExpr` values in frontend scalar paths without
assuming a `.value` field on non-immediate expressions.
Replace TVM's `Diagnostic` / `DiagnosticContext` machinery with the
tvm-ffi
`visit_error_context` mechanism. Validators throw an `ffi::Error` seeded
with the
offending node; leaf pass executors (`ModulePass` / relax `Function` /
`DataflowBlock`) catch and rethrow `EnrichPassErrorWithContext`, which
appends the
failing pass name and a TVMScript-rendered, underlined source location.
`relax.analysis.well_formed` now throws on the first violation; a new
`check_well_formed` returns a bool, and all C++/Python/test callers are
routed
accordingly. `include/tvm/ir/diagnostic.h` and `src/ir/diagnostic.cc`
are deleted.
The enrichment renders with `num_context_lines=10` so a small function
shows in
full with no skipped-lines marker, while a large module stays bounded.
The TVMScript parser diagnostics
(`python/tvm/script/parser/core/diagnostics.py`)
stay self-contained pure-Python with no `DiagnosticContext` dependency,
and
restore multi-line source rendering: a diagnostic whose offending AST
node spans
multiple source lines now renders every spanned line with its gutter
line number
and an underline covering the span. `tvm.error.DiagnosticError` (used by
the
TVMScript parser) is retained.

* Documentation Refactor - Stage 1
RFC: https://github.com/apache/tvm-rfcs/blob/main/rfcs/0027-formalize-documentation-organization.md
Tracking Issue: https://github.com/apache/tvm/issues/8987
Stage 1 of the documentation refactor reorganizes the docs structure,
moving files (without content changes) and adding new scaffolding to
generate the proper document tree.
It does not address naming, style, content, links, or other existing
content in documents that were moved. State 2 will address fixing these
issues with existing content.
Major changes include but are not limited to:
* Dividing the existing tutorials into two sections:
* Tutorials
* How Tos
* Moving all of the existing tutorials out of the `/tutorial`
directory and into the more general `/gallery` directory.
* Breaking up how-tos into individual sections for more
flexibility and more consistent rendering.
* Moving content into new classifications:
* `/docs/arch` for architecture guides
* `/docs/reference` for API guides and other reference material
* `/docs/topic` for topic specific guides such as microTVM and VTA
* Restructuring `/docs/dev`
* Adding a table of contents to the doc index
* Adding instructions on how to install using third-party tlcpack
